[codeview] Simplify S_DEFRANGE emission code, NFC

These assembler directives are still pretty unreadable and it would be
nice to clean them up at some point.

llvm-svn: 343544

+/// Only call this on endian-specific types like ulittle16_t and little32_t, or
+/// structs composed of them.
+template <typename T>
+static void copyBytesForDefRange(SmallString<20> &BytePrefix,
+                                 SymbolKind SymKind, const T &DefRangeHeader) {
+  BytePrefix.resize(2 + sizeof(T));
+  ulittle16_t SymKindLE = ulittle16_t(SymKind);
+  memcpy(&BytePrefix[0], &SymKindLE, 2);
+  memcpy(&BytePrefix[2], &DefRangeHeader, sizeof(T));
+}
